Job description

We’re Quickline, and we believe everyone deserves great internet. Whoever you are, wherever you are and whatever you do online - our customers are at the heart of everything we do. So, we’re on a mission to provide lightning fast, reliable broadband that reaches the places other providers leave behind.

Our mission relies on a team full of inspiring, customer obsessed people, and we’re looking for a Business Process Analyst to provide insight and continuous improvements across our Quickline systems.

Could that be you? If driving meaningful digital change and continuous improvement gets you out of bed in the morning, and turning insight into real business impact puts a smile on your face, then we would love to find out more about you.

Here’s why you’ll love this role…
  • Shape meaningful digital change by influencing how systems, processes, and data work across the business.
  • Partner closely with technology teams to identify, develop and deliver solutions, to streamline processes.
  • Implement process management frameworks to monitor and measure the effectiveness of digital solutions and initiatives.
  • Provide expert knowledge and training to teams on new processes and systems excellence.
Here’s why you’ll be great in this role…
  • Bring a proven ability to drive digital or continuous improvement initiatives from insight through to delivery, ideally within a similar industry.
  • Strong analytical skills to identify inefficiencies and translate data into practical solutions.
  • Ability to communicate confidently with stakeholders at all levels, influencing outcomes through collaboration.
  • Experience of Salesforce and / or Certinia administration, particularly around development of reporting is highly desirable.
